import de.lmu.ifi.dbs.elki.data.NumberVector;
import de.lmu.ifi.dbs.elki.evaluation.scores.ScoreEvaluation.Predicate;
/**
* Class that uses a NumberVector as reference, and considers all non-zero
* values as positive entries.
*
* @apiviz.composedOf NumberVector
*
* @author Erich Schubert
*/
public class VectorOverThreshold implements Predicate {
/**
* Vector to use as reference
*/
NumberVector vec;
/**
* Threshold
*/
double threshold;
/**
* Number of positive values.
*/
int numpos;
/**
* Constructor.
*
* @param vec Reference vector.
* @param threshold Threshold value.
*/
public VectorOverThreshold(NumberVector vec, double threshold) {
super();
this.vec = vec;
this.threshold = threshold;
this.numpos = 0;
for(int i = 0, l = vec.getDimensionality(); i < l; i++) {
if(vec.doubleValue(i) > threshold) {
++numpos;
}
}
}
@Override
public boolean test(AbstractVectorIter o) {
return vec.doubleValue(o.dim()) > threshold;
}
@Override
public int numPositive() {
return numpos;
}
}
